FTAI Aviation: Dismissing Allegations from Short Sellers

On February 20, 2025, FTAI Aviation Ltd. (FTAI), a leading NASDAQ-listed aerospace firm based in San Francisco, experienced a significant surge in its share price following the dismissal of allegations made by two activist short-sellers, Muddy Waters and Snowcap Research. The surge came after FTAI’s Audit Committee released a statement concluding that the claims lacked a solid foundation.

The Allegations

Muddy Waters and Snowcap Research had released reports accusing FTAI of misrepresenting its financial statements and engaging in deceptive accounting practices. Specifically, they alleged that FTAI had inflated its revenue figures by billions of dollars and had failed to disclose significant liabilities. These allegations, if true, could have serious implications for FTAI’s financial health and its investors.

The Response

In response to the allegations, FTAI’s Audit Committee conducted a thorough investigation and concluded that the claims lacked merit. The Committee stated that the allegations were based on “incomplete, outdated, or inaccurate information” and that FTAI’s financial statements were prepared in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les (GAAP).

The Absence of Rebuttals

Despite the dismissal of the allegations, FTAI failed to provide specific rebuttals to the detailed claims raised by Muddy Waters and Snowcap. This lack of transparency has left some investors feeling uneasy and has fueled speculation about the validity of the allegations. The absence of a detailed response from FTAI has also given Muddy Waters and Snowcap an opportunity to double down on their short positions.
